Calorie counting, I'd argue is the most useful tool we have when it comes to our nutrition. Not because it's some kind of magic pill or way of life. In fact, it's often like pouring salt in your eyes.


None the less, it forces you to confront what you're actually eating; painful for not. Which is why I argue, it's one of the best tools we have. And it's free.

But, what the don't tell you is...

that finding your caloric target is only the first step. Aiming for this new caloric target is step 2 and changing (likely) that target is step 3. Step 4 is repeating steps 2 and 3 over and over again.


You see it's hard to sell uncertainty.


The truth is exericise / nutriton is a lot of trial and error. We've learned some scientific rules along the way but we're dealing with not only the complexity of the human body but also life schedules, emotions, beliefs and more.


Calorie counting is simply data collection. Calorie calculating is simply an educational guess. Both have their own error rates and just because neither is exact doesn't mean they're not helpful.


For me and my clients...

I've found tracking for 4 days (Fri - Mon) tells us much of what we need to know. It's rare that we don't learn volumes just from those 4 days.
